In case you missed it, the July User Clinic looked at cognitive bias and EE cell generation changes.

Quality and Compliance Director Martin Hanly gave an overview of our approach to cognitive bias which is an important  component of the the Forensic Science Regulator’s Code of Practice and provided an outline on our training offering and ongoing update activity.

Our Research Manager Will Metters covered everything you need to know about the recent EE Cell Generation Value Changes.
